### Profiling
|
||||
|
||||
> This section is just a collection of commands for quick reference. If you want to learn more about profiling read [this](https://go.dev/doc/diagnostics) article or google `golang profiling`.
|
||||
|
||||
First enable profiling by supplying the cli arg `--enable-profiling` or using the environment variable `EENABLE_PROFILING`.
|
||||
|
||||
Get cpu and mem stats:
|
||||
|
||||
```bash
|
||||
go tool pprof -raw -output=cpu.txt 'http://localhost:9999/debug/pprof/profile?seconds=60' &
|
||||
curl -so mem.txt 'http://localhost:9999/debug/pprof/heap?seconds=60'
|
||||
```
|
||||
|
||||
More endpoints are documented here: <https://pkg.go.dev/net/http/pprof>
